提交 0571d366 编写于 作者: X Xiao Guangrong 提交者: Avi Kivity

KVM: MMU: reduce 'struct kvm_mmu_page' size

Define 'multimapped' as 'bool'.
Signed-off-by: NXiao Guangrong <xiaoguangrong@cn.fujitsu.com>
Signed-off-by: NMarcelo Tosatti <mtosatti@redhat.com>
上级 1b8c7934
...@@ -202,9 +202,9 @@ struct kvm_mmu_page { ...@@ -202,9 +202,9 @@ struct kvm_mmu_page {
* in this shadow page. * in this shadow page.
*/ */
DECLARE_BITMAP(slot_bitmap, KVM_MEMORY_SLOTS + KVM_PRIVATE_MEM_SLOTS); DECLARE_BITMAP(slot_bitmap, KVM_MEMORY_SLOTS + KVM_PRIVATE_MEM_SLOTS);
int multimapped; /* More than one parent_pte? */ bool multimapped; /* More than one parent_pte? */
int root_count; /* Currently serving as active root */
bool unsync; bool unsync;
int root_count; /* Currently serving as active root */
unsigned int unsync_children; unsigned int unsync_children;
union { union {
u64 *parent_pte; /* !multimapped */ u64 *parent_pte; /* !multimapped */
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册